I recently purchased a 96 4x4 and I want to knock out some maintenance before I really start driving it. I know I want to do the spark plugs for sure and distributor possibly? Any reqs.?

Start with basics. Fresh Champion copper plugs gapped to .035, quality plug wires, distributor cap and rotor. No need to replace the entire distributor unless symptoms point to it.
Then unless you have believable maintenance records showing otherwise, replace all fluids as they are the lifeblood of your vehicle. Oil and filter, transmission fluid, transfer case fluid, differential grease both front and rear and coolant. Consider replacing all cooling system hoses, radiator cap and thermostat.
Enjoy your XJ!

Just so you know there are 2 different distributors in the '96.
With any luck you have a white sticker with a number still on yours.
Be either 53006150 or 56027028.
You have to be sure that you get the right rotor.
So if the sticker is gone you can go by the hole.
One is bigger. One is smaller. Use your old one to figure it out and go from there.

Check your electrical system for the "green crusties." Separate all the electrical connectors you can find, clean them with spray cleaner, and use dielectric grease in any exposed to weather or water. Clean all ground connections to be sure of good contact.
